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method and device for drawing lots based on Ethereum block chain

A blockchain and program technology, applied in the application field of Ethereum, can solve problems such as difficult transparency of lottery, inability to verify fairness, etc., and achieve the effect of ensuring fairness

Active Publication Date: 2018-03-30
KE COM (BEIJING) TECHNOLOGY CO LTD
View PDF10 Cites 34 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] The present invention provides a lottery method and device based on the Ethereum block chain, which is used to solve the problems in the prior art that the lottery is difficult to be transparent and fairness cannot be verified

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and device for drawing lots based on Ethereum block chain
  • Method and device for drawing lots based on Ethereum block chain
  • Method and device for drawing lots based on Ethereum block chain

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0027] The specific implementation manners of the present invention will be further described in detail below in conjunction with the accompanying drawings and embodiments. The following examples are used to illustrate the present invention, but are not intended to limit the scope of the present invention.

[0028] figure 1 It shows that an embodiment of the present invention provides a lottery method based on the Ethereum block chain, including:

[0029] S11. Set a preset lottery program on the Ethereum blockchain;

[0030] S12. When the lottery program is executed in the Ethereum, the input list of objects to be drawn, lottery conditions and lottery seed are received, and the lottery seed is the hash value of the latest block;

[0031] S13. Execute a lottery program according to the list of objects to be drawn, lottery conditions and lottery seeds, obtain and display a lottery result.

[0032] With regard to the above step S11-step S13, it should be noted that in the embo...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a method and a device for drawing lots based on an Ethereum block chain. The method comprises the following steps: setting a preset drawing procedure on the Ethereum block chain, and receiving input drawn object list and drawing conditions when the drawing procedure is performed on the Ethereum block chain, performing the drawing procedure by taking the Hash value of the newest block as a drawing seed, and acquiring and displaying drawing results. The open drawing procedure can be realized, the drawing is performed on the Ethereum block chain, and the Hash value of the newest block on the Ethereum block chain is taken as a drawing random number, so that the fairness of the random number is guaranteed.

Description

technical field [0001] The present invention relates to the field of ethernet application technology, in particular to a lottery method and device based on the ethereum block chain. Background technique [0002] Lottery plays an important role in daily life and some systems, such as welfare lottery, license plate lottery, public rental housing lottery, and self-housing lottery. There are generally two types of current lottery systems: physical and software. Large-scale lottery systems are generally software systems, and software lottery systems are generally centralized lottery systems. Most systems are a black box for users participating in the lottery, and the fairness of the program needs to rely heavily on Opaque system design. In order to improve fairness, software systems may generate random numbers with the help of physical equipment, such as two-color balls, and broadcast live when generating random numbers. [0003] However, ensuring that the random seed of the l...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G07C15/00H04L9/32
CPCG07C15/00H04L9/3236
Inventor 李文超崔广斌
Owner KE COM (BEIJING) TECHNOLOGY C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products